Financial Restructuring and Bankruptcy

This course deals with the background and resolution of issues related to changes in risk profile that require renegotiation of the terms of the debt agreements, including pricing and covenants, and effects of a downward migration that range from a change in credit ratings to outright default or insolvency. This course also aims to provide a complete restructuring of the debt and the techniques.

  • Understand the concepts related to financial reorganization
  • Develop a plan to address different financial problems
  • Evaluate alternative strategies
  • Stay up to date with the recent changes in international insolvency practice

The course will utilize lectures with presentations and interactive class discussion. Trainees will also be encouraged to brainstorm ideas during seat works/activities.
